Mahindra has developed a new brake pedal and brake pad design for the XUV500, our friends at CarToq report. Many owners had complained about a very spongy brake feel and grinding noises when applying brakes on the XUV500. But now Mahindra has found solutions to these problems and are fitting new improved brakes, under warranty, to owners who had complained about the brakes. It is said that Mahindra will fit these new pads and pedals to all new XUV500’s they manufacture from this month.

Mahindra has improved the design of the brake pedal which earlier had lot of travel and felt very spongy to use. Now the travel has been reduced and so has the bite of the brakes improved resulting in better stopping power. The grinding noise was due to a poor brake pad which has now been upgraded to a new design with better material which will eliminate the noise as well as improve the braking of the XUV500. It is said that these changes have made a marked difference in the braking.

Mahindra is said to introduce these changes on all the new XUV500’s they manufacture from February 2013 and so all car buyers that will take delivery of the XUV500 from next month should get the new and improved brakes on their cars. Mahindra is also working on a “Zero Defect” XUV500, which basically means that whatever niggles and problems that the owners faced will be completely eliminated and solutions for all of them will be implemented in the future XUV500’s they produce. Mahindra aim to launch this “Zero Defect” XUV500 by April 2013.
